Juicy Chicken Patties Recipe

Introduction

If you’re looking for a recipe that is simple to make, packed with protein, and bursting with flavor, these Juicy Chicken Patties are just what you need.

Perfectly tender and moist on the inside, with a beautiful golden crust on the outside, these patties are a delightful twist on traditional meat patties.

They are versatile and can be served as a main dish, paired with sides like salads, rice, or vegetables, or even transformed into a gourmet chicken burger.

What makes this recipe stand out is the addition of creamy ingredients and fresh herbs, ensuring that the patties are never dry.

You’ll also love how quick and fuss-free they are to prepare, making them an excellent choice for busy weeknights or meal prep.

Ingredients

For the Chicken Patties:

1 lb (450 g) of boneless, skinless chicken breasts (minced or finely chopped)

2 large eggs

2 tablespoons of sour cream (or Greek yogurt)

1/4 cup of breadcrumbs (or almond flour for a gluten-free option)

2 tablespoons of chopped fresh parsley

1 small onion, finely diced

1 teaspoon of garlic powder

1/2 teaspoon of smoked paprika (optional for a hint of smokiness)

1/2 teaspoon of salt (adjust to taste)

1/4 teaspoon of black pepper

2 tablespoons of olive oil or vegetable oil (for frying)

Optional Add-ins:

1/4 cup of grated cheese (cheddar or mozzarella works best)

1/2 teaspoon of chili flakes for a spicy kick

For Garnish:

Fresh parsley leaves

A squeeze of lemon juice

Instructions

Step 1: Prepare the Chicken Mixture

  1. If you haven’t already minced or finely chopped the chicken breasts, do so now. You can also use ground chicken for convenience.
  2. In a large mixing bowl, combine the minced chicken, eggs, sour cream, breadcrumbs, parsley, onion, garlic powder, smoked paprika, salt, and pepper. If you’re using any optional add-ins, like cheese or chili flakes, mix them in at this stage.
  3. Using your hands or a spatula, mix the ingredients until well combined. Be careful not to overmix, as this can make the patties dense.
  4.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and refrigerate the mixture for 15-20 minutes. This helps the flavors meld and makes the mixture easier to shape.

Step 2: Shape the Patties

  1. Once the mixture has chilled, divide it into equal portions. You can aim for 8-10 medium-sized patties or adjust the size based on your preference.
  2. Using your hands, shape each portion into a round patty. If the mixture is too sticky, wet your hands with a bit of water to make shaping easier.

Step 3: Cook the Patties

  1.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at. Make sure the oil is hot before adding the patties to prevent sticking.
  2. Place the patties in the skillet, leaving enough space between them to flip easily. Cook in batches if needed.
  3. Fry the patties for 4-5 minutes on each side, or until they are golden brown and cooked through. The internal temperature should reach 165°F (74°C).
  4. Transfer the cooked patties to a plate lined with paper towels to absorb any excess oil.

Step 4: Serve and Enjoy

  • Arrange the patties on a serving platter and garnish with fresh parsley. For an extra touch of freshness, drizzle them with a squeeze of lemon juice.

Store any le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days or freeze them for longer storage.

Reheat them in a skillet or oven for a quick, delicious meal anytime.
